Gunner Anthony R Stent

28 Jun 1927 - 23 Sep 1946

Anthony Reginald Stent was the son of Archibald William and Winifred Mary Stent, of Farncombe, Godalming, Surrey.

He successfully completed his parachute training on the 27 June 1946. It was noted that Gunner Stent was "Cheerful and well disciplined"

He was posted to 2nd Airlanding Anti-Tank Regiment, Royal Artillery, where he served in Palestine.

He was killed on the 23 September 1946 and is now buried in Ramleh War Cemetery, Israel.
